1800.5900 CLASSES OF BUILDINGS.

In accordance with Minnesota Statutes, sections 326.02, subdivision 5, and 326.03, subdivision 2, the following classes of buildings are exempt subject to the limitations of the elements listed below:

Classifications Elements that must be met to be exempt*
Assembly (as defined by the MSBC under occupancy group A2: Dining and drinking less than 50 persons) Not greater than one story with no basement; and
Seating for not more than 20 persons; and
Not greater than 1,000 gross square footage (GSF)
Business (as defined by the MSBC under occupancy group B) Not greater than two story with a basement; and
Not greater than 2,250 GSF
Factory (as defined by the MSBC under occupancy group F2) Not greater than one story with no basement; and
Not greater than 3,000 GSF
Mercantile (as defined by the MSBC under occupancy group M) Not greater than two story with a basement; and
Not greater than 1,500 GSF
Residential (as defined by the MSBC under occupancy group R) Apartment houses/condominiums (three units or less), dwellings, lodging houses, attached single-family dwellings/townhomes, and congregate residences (each accommodating ten persons or less)
Storage (as defined by the MSBC under occupancy group S1: Aircraft hangars and helistops) Not greater than one story with no basement; and
Not greater than 3,000 GSF
Storage (as defined by the MSBC under occupancy group S2 except for parking garages, open or enclosed) Not greater than one story with no basement; and
Not greater than 5,000 GSF
Utility (as defined by the MSBC under occupancy group U except for fences higher than 8', tanks and towers, and retaining walls with over 4' of vertical exposed face) Not greater than one story with no basement; and
Not greater than 1,000 GSF

*All terms used in this table are defined in the Minnesota State Building Code (MSBC).
